- To grow a plant, you need to1234:
- Germinate the seed.
- Provide the plant with sunlight, which is used as energy for making food through photosynthesis.
- Ensure the plant has enough water and nutrients.
- Ensure the plant has access to air.
- Ensure the plant is planted in soil with the right composition.
- Ensure the plant is planted in the right location.
- Ensure the plant is planted at the right depth.
- Mulch the area around the plant with leaf mulch or straw.
